Acme sh permission denied. Reload to refresh your session.
- Acme sh permission denied sh 签 ZeroSSL 要多加个参数” “现在很多依赖 acme. sh: command not found. EXPECTATION: That domains and certificates configs are located under --config-home, --cert-home and --home respective Apr 29, 2016 · Subject: Re: [sludin/Protocol-ACME] Permission denied while creating well-known dir . To restrict permission to a single access class, you can use: chmod u+x . Everything is updated. 4-dev on Ubuntu 22. Feb 26, 2019 · You signed in with another tab or window. Jul 10, 2024 · Since I want to use certbox, I stop playing around with acme. sh --issue --dns dns_dreamhost -d wiki Apr 21, 2020 · Hello! Using imagebuilder I made an openwrt image for x86 and converted it with Starwind to VMDK. The way you copied the file from one system to another (or mounted an external volume) may have turned off execute permission (as a safety feature). I can remember I tried the acme. sh也已經自動新增好一個crontab排程了,你可以使用指令『sudo crontab -l』看到acme. sh/acme. I am on Acme Plugin 4. On some distributions/setups home directory of ordinary user can have 711 or even 755 access rights. json # first arg is `-f` or `--some-option` if [ "${1#-}" != "$1" ]; then set -- traefik "$@" fi # if our command is a valid Traefik subcommand, let's invoke it Jul 4, 2017 · This blog post describes my Let’s Encrypt solution which uses acme. Apr 19, 2014 · linux permission denied . 5: 8385: April 23, 2017 Missing permission checking nginx configuration. 另外安装失败是因为文件夹不对. a. sh客戶端軟體在安裝完成後,acme. Feb 3, 2020 · A pure Unix shell script implementing ACME client protocol - Releases · acmesh-official/acme. sh 的项目还没反应过来 (” “这次改得,措手不及” 听群里大佬说的,不知道具体什么情况 。。。 acme. You should not do that, there is a user acme, which has to run acme. acme directory, just like ~/. sh on my server just a few minutes ago and it did NOT work. Tested: latest master May 30, 2020 · **acme. sh avoids the need to interact with nginx due to a cached ACME authorization: Nov 22, 2019 · You signed in with another tab or window. sh, it's home directory is /var/db/acme. sh: Permission denied sudo: no tty present and no askpass program specified Is it possible to get certificates this way? Or any other way to automate it via PHP? by setting cron, or creating a bash script and calling it from PHP? I am running PHP 7. sh script but never really got it working for some reason. Permission Denied. Feb 8, 2021 · Saved searches Use saved searches to filter your results more quickly As @kirbyfan64sos notes in a comment, /home is NOT your home directory (a. Otherwise nginx (at least on my server) is not able to read a file. 5: 7013: July 30, 2019 Saved searches Use saved searches to filter your results more quickly Dec 10, 2023 · This still isn't working for me. I've tried everything I can think of. json permissions 0600" touch /works touch /acme/acme. acme. 如果你一定要用 sudo, 目前的解决方案是 切换到root 再安装,然后使用. It has been over a year since I've tried this and that time it didn't go so well. IDK why your DSM is missing such tools, consider missing these commands should cause your system to crash, and I won't be able to help if built-in tools are missing on your DSM. Asking for help, clarification, or responding to other answers. The command chmod u+x name adds permission for the user that owns the file to execute it. Feb 16, 2021 · Steps to reproduce 域名是在namesilo购买的,直接在namesilo上面设A记录指向VPS的IP地址。根据doc指引,在namesilo启用了api,然后通过dnsapi方式申请ecc证书。 The domain was bought from namesilo , and A record was added in namesilo's controll panel Nov 22, 2021 · 设置好之后,xray有很短一段时间提示active (running)的,但是无法正常代理。重启服务器端之后,就变成failed,输出如下 Feb 27, 2019 · I have a ghost blog installation and acme. Nov 30, 2020 · You signed in with another tab or window. Now the renewal does not work Saved searches Use saved searches to filter your results more quickly Sep 29, 2013 · The code says everything: max@serv$ chmod 777 . example. sh #! /bin/sh set -e echo "Setting acme. sh and dns-01 challenges to obtain SSL certificates. In the uniform window which appears on the screen you'll see a blinking character, it's the terminal cursor: simply click on the window and write to enter text (typically commands) and press ENTER to confirm the input. Since node is not run as root, and the permissions on the certificate folder do not allow them to be opened by anyone except the owner, your node app cannot see them. sh --renew -d yp6128. It's maddening. We've been experiencing sites losing their SSL certificates as acme. You can just concat the files and use them. May 6, 2023 · Get you file permissions set up correctly, so Traefik can read from and write to the file. Jul 4, 2017 · This blog post describes my Let’s Encrypt solution which uses acme. cd ~/the/script/folder chmod +x . Do I need more rights Jan 23, 2021 · This is the first time that I face this issue It is not a problem on my older jitsi-meet build from this fall in the same environment Docker logs from web container finishes with this: [fix-attrs. sh This will give exec permission to user, group and other, so beware of possible security issues. Dec 5, 2016 · To solve this, you can set the permissions for all folders to /usr/local/ispconfig/interface/acme/. I’m sorry for not actually testing it before! I noticed that other people indicated that acme. 2. 易用性、复用性太差。 准确的说, 不是 bash, 而是 sh, 可以跨所有 *nux 平台. Vault version is 1. sh VS bash file. This is security issue. acme. . Dec 12, 2019 · Hi there, I hope you'll help with that issue. well-known/acme-challenge to 755. I uploaded image to my ESXi server and created VM. Nov 21, 2021 · sudo acme. dedyn. /file. Sep 22, 2018 · Permission denied to open certificate file. 8. ssh and others. 1 and later 0. x, so it should work perfectly. @nillebor Temp admin creation requires CLI commands synouser and synogroup to work, and such commands are built-in on DSM 7. 1. Oct 21, 2020 · I've used acme. Moin, I followed the instructions “Enable ACME with PKI secrets engine” [1] in my own namespace myns. home folder): The fact that /home is an absolute, literal path that has no user-specific component provides a clue. Nov 28, 2017 · Hi, acme. Sep 17, 2019 · Hi, The scripts (v2. However, this folder is also containing the certificate's private key. However I cannot get https: to work. sh --issue --nginx -d example. change permission using below command. This appears to fail when the deploy_freenas. So, my suggestion is to use 700 access rights for ~/. 15 enterprise. 这可能是一个问题, 稍后会修掉. sh / letsencrypt running for a very long time now couple of years actually - never any issues, until now. Jul 12, 2016 · I have same issue with webpack server installation on globally, Use steps from this Url Solved my issue, my be work for you. I am running Synology DSM 7. Reload to refresh your session. (this option is not recommended, to understand thing you can follow this) chmod 777 public** Sep 5, 2020 · ISSUE: That even after command-line install specifications, domains and certificates are still placed under ~/. If you are using HTTP challenges, this post might still be useful, but your configuration will differ slightly. I can see the certs and keys that are created in the acme directories. com" gives back multiple permission denied messages and eventually fails due to not having permission for nginx open /run/nginx. On this server, however, I've run into 403 errors, and despite hours of struggling, haven't been able to figure it out. chmod o+w public** Otherwise you can set read-write-execute permission to all (Owner/Group/Other) using below command. sh will create a new directory in ${CERT_HOME} to host all files needed to manage this domain certificates. conf 里也只看到一个 是不是意味着只能用一个账号来自动dns更新证书? Apr 6, 2020 · If this local machine is not exposed to the internet, you can still use acme. You signed out in another tab or window. Load 7 more related questions Show fewer related questions Sorted by: Reset to default Feb 10, 2020 · I'm running Synology DSM 6. It was installed as root and has root/wheel as owner and has executable bit set. Jan 16, 2020 · I actually tested running whereis acme. pid. com -d www. sudo chmod g+w <challenge dir> ; sudo chgrp <acme group> <challenge dir> Reply reply Jan 27, 2016 · acme. Apr 1, 2023 · Hello, We're hosting 8 sites on CyberPanel 2. 1-69057 Update 5. Micha. sh to get a certificate - use the DreamHost DNS API as in this example: dnsapi · acmesh-official/acme. Jan 20, 2022 · Saved searches Use saved searches to filter your results more quickly 在一台vps上用的root用户权限完全能用,没有问题 现在换一台用的普通用户权限,和上面一台用的root用户权限完全一样的操作 Saved searches Use saved searches to filter your results more quickly Feb 21, 2019 · Your user don't have "write" permission. Mar 28, 2020 · eval "home/rando/. sh. Jan 22, 2019 · I have no explanation why MySQL server wants to run that script, but one thing is obvious: you ran (or set up to run) acme. sh就會將要過期的憑證進行更新,也就不用擔心憑證會 docker 安装 docker executable 执行模式 ?> docker executable 执行模式 acme. I didn't look into this issue closely, but usually you want to drop group privs Mar 30, 2019 · I am following the instructions for "Let's Encrypt with FreeNAS 11. py" as well but no go. /startup. sh: 防火墙开放80端口用于证书验证: 采用standalone模式生成ECC证书(. 3) is telling me that i'm using sudo, but I'm not (Debian 10); Here are the complete steps that leads me to this situation: sudo -i su yprox yprox@zoe acme. sh Wiki · GitHub. k. sh 容器无需常驻运行,执行 docker run 命令申请证书. sh --issue -d 好的谢啦。 暂时用着diafygi / letsencrypt-nosudo 好像挺简单,就是没有自动化,要手动更新。 为嘛不用python,bash每次想写点什么都得google。 即使是 [ [ ]] `` $ () in != sed awk. sh: command not found) or if running as root (bash: acme. Help. What is the best way to install as non root user without having permission denied errors? zimbra use Jan 21, 2019 · Saved searches Use saved searches to filter your results more quickly May 16, 2019 · The core issue is that you are not running acme. Jun 13, 2021 · trojan申请证书失败 “acme. sh --issue --force --alpn -d YOURDOMAIN1 -d YOURDOMAIN2 this will need create permission issue on cron, but as it can't renew this way anyway (as nginx will sit one port needed) Dec 9, 2021 · That guide is almost eight years old, and it says nothing at all about acme. sh on another server and it was very easy to set up. io --debug Message : Can not write token to file . Oct 3, 2018 · Issue When issuing a new certificate acme. Provide details and share your research! But avoid …. json chown root:root /acme chown root:root /acme/acme. sh --list It seems that you ar Sep 4, 2018 · entrypoint. sh Be sure to give it the execution permission. Steps mention above There: Back-up your computer before you start. 先安装socat(要用acme的standalone模式需要先安装它): 安装acme. sh as root. Yes, All the files are there, you can use them in any form. Okay, it doesn't say everything. sh installation cannot happen with zimbra user, in the wiki you talk about a workaround with curl or wget but it's not working. The executable permission means with the right permission user could access the directory and its content, such as reading files in the directory (still requires read permission for listing file). sh came with it (tied with nginx,) tried issuing commands and it doesn't work with sudo (sudo: acme. sh to modify nginx's configuration and to reload nginx relies on root privileges. Jan 3, 2018 · When you use sudo to issue the certificates, they will be owned by root. Jun 12, 2020 · Thanks for contributing an answer to Stack Overflow! Please be sure to answer the question. Unix and Unix-like systems generally will not execute a program unless it is marked with permission to execute. sh --set-default-ca --server letsencrypt 大佬说申请letsencrypt用这个 Mar 10, 2021 · Saved searches Use saved searches to filter your results more quickly Rather than making your acme user be root, it's probably best to make the challenge directory writable by acme user or group. Although it doesn’t work with certbot either, but I’ll open a new thread for that. d] applying ownership & permissions fi Dec 30, 2023 · Hi, acme. How do I get this to work? Jan 22, 2014 · Open your terminal application by pressing CTRL + ALT + T or with the apposite shortcut on the graphical enviroment (like Terminal or xTerm). sh新增的排程,如下面所示的排程會在每天的凌晨12點51分自動執行,若憑證少於30天,那acme. We can not provide all the forms for everyone. I A pure Unix shell script implementing ACME client protocol - acmesh-official/acme. sh This will grant exec permission only to user. 04 LTS. Nov 29, 2023 · Anybody having problems with acme. sh when using options --key-file to place certificates in place, copy key-file with world readable permission. 3. For reference Jan 25, 2019 · 发现好像只能支持最后保存的一个API Key 在 account. ) And if I run any command without sudo or root it just states permission denied. sh-src git:(master) . Dec 7, 2019 · I'm trying to issue a certificate in standalone mode but get a permission denied error. You can Jul 5, 2020 · Just says permission denied. Everything worked fine. Have tried acme. sh (which isn't surprising; Let's Encrypt hadn't even been announced yet, and wouldn't be available to the public for over a year after @DrKK's video was posted). 2-24922 Update 4 and I wish to setup a wildcard cert with Let's Encrypt. sh --issue -d fqdn_of_freenas_box --standalone --reloadcmd "/path/to/deploy_freenas. 并自动删除容器. You switched accounts on another tab or window. Jan 14, 2021 · ssh: 1: /home/ubuntu/. sh as root, but the ability for acme. ) As well as if I run any command without sudo or root it just states permission denied. /acme. json chmod 600 /acme/acme. sh can be used not only by root. The last successful certificate renewal was august 1st on one server and august 9 on a second server. In UNIX and Linux, the ability to remove a file is not determined by the access bits of that file. Directory cannot be executed even it has the executable permission. sh fails, and CyberPanel issues a self-signed certificate. 例如: #或者 . sh was installed in the directory /root/. sh ? I have had acme. Everything seems to be okay: Key Value allow_role_ext… Mar 1, 2019 · I tried issuing commands and it doesn’t work with sudo (sudo: acme. The ownership and permission info of existing files are preserved. Get your DreamHost API key from Sign in · DreamHost and then run: export DH_API_KEY="<api key>" acme. 3" from the advanced resources. I can't renew my cert and now is expired :( Manually try to renew : acme. py tries to execute. But the further instructions tells that using sudo is not recommended: It seems that you are using sudo, please read this link first: Mar 28, 2017 · 问题在于, 你安装在当前用户下, 用 sudo 是切换身份到 root, 就找不到了. What's the status for this now a year later? Apr 18, 2016 · @gesinn-it. Your first example only succeeds because acme. exit . 2 on ubuntu 18 on an apache server. zepjji ncnd glyov zuk apye eporrvq ovryrzgyq dtwek yqwoil eyki